Your certified public accountant or bookkeeper might want to make journal entries to complete year-end activities, such as posting tax adjustments to your books, recording depreciation expense or reclassifying revenues and expenses.
Your accounting professional can provide you with specific information if you want to post the journal entries yourself at year’s end, along with explanations for why the entries were necessary for your particular situation. Entering accounting transactions incorrectly into the accounting system is one of the common blunders that you can make.
When this kind of situation arises, you need to make changes to the transaction even after it is recorded. You can simply perform this by creating a journal entry.
In order to adjust or correct transactions and post entries, you can easily make journal entries in QuickBooks desktop.
Creating journal entries is simple process with a couple of steps. The journal entry process is simple as we said earlier, but you can only make a journal entry for one customer or vendor at a time. In case you want to correct multiple customer or vendor balances, separate entries are to be posted. Scroll through the post to learn the entire process properly. With general journal entries in QuickBooks, managers and accountants can record transactions, or transfers of amounts between accounts. From there you can enter the details of the entry, including which accounts the data is associated with, the debit or credit in question, any customers, employees or others associated with the data, and other optional information.
General journal entries present a range of options. For example, you can opt to include a memo, which will then appear in your QuickBooks reports, or specify that an amount entered is billable, which automates the billing process for the transaction. The details you include in a general journal entry depend on the nature of the data you are recording, but your distribution lines must result in a zero balance when the entry is complete.
